Teams compete for baseball championship in Zhongshan

Chinese Taipei, China, Japan and South Korea have entered the semi-finals of the 9th Asian U12 Baseball Championship, a major international event promoting the sport among young people.

The championship, a major flagship event of the Baseball Federation of Asia, is being held in Zhongshan, Guangdong province, attracting about 150 young players from eight countries and regions.

Chinese Taipei, China, Japan and South Korea won games over rivals Indonesia, Hong Kong, Pakistan and the Philippines, respectively, on Sunday.

The championship final, which is held every two years, will be on Tuesday.
